Chengcheng Sang is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Nutrition and Dietetics and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Chengcheng Sang has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 406 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Biomedical Engineering, 3 papers in Nutrition and Dietetics and 2 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Chengcheng Sang's work include Nanoplatforms for cancer theranostics (4 papers), Selenium in Biological Systems (3 papers) and Adenosine and Purinergic Signaling (1 paper). Chengcheng Sang is often cited by papers focused on Nanoplatforms for cancer theranostics (4 papers), Selenium in Biological Systems (3 papers) and Adenosine and Purinergic Signaling (1 paper). Chengcheng Sang collaborates with scholars based in China. Chengcheng Sang's co-authors include Tianfeng Chen, Hongxing Liu, Xinxin Liu, Lizhen He, Guanning Huang, Jianfu Zhao, Delong Zeng, Shulin Deng, Wei Huang and Xiaoling Li and has published in prestigious journals such as Chemical Engineering Journal, Science Advances and Green Chemistry.
